A Data Engineer II is a mid-level professional responsible for designing, building, and maintaining the robust data infrastructure that enables data analysis, machine learning, and business intelligence. This role is the cornerstone of any organization's data strategy, transforming raw, often chaotic data into clean, structured, and reliable information that businesses can use to make critical decisions. If you are passionate about creating order from data chaos and building scalable systems, a career as a Data Engineer II offers a challenging and rewarding path. Professionals in these roles typically engage in a comprehensive lifecycle of data management. Their common responsibilities include architecting and constructing scalable data pipelines that efficiently ingest, process, and store vast amounts of data from diverse sources. A significant part of their work involves data modeling, where they design the logical and physical structures of databases and data warehouses to ensure data is organized optimally for performance and ease of use. Data Engineer II professionals are also champions of data governance, implementing strategies and practices for data quality, security, privacy, and retention. They collaborate closely with a wide range of stakeholders, including data scientists, business analysts, and product teams, to understand their data needs and deliver trusted, foundational datasets and well-defined metrics. This often includes creating and documenting data lineage to provide clear visibility into the data's origin and transformations. To succeed in Data Engineer II jobs, a specific and robust skill set is required. Technical proficiency is paramount, with expertise in SQL for complex querying and data manipulation being non-negotiable. Strong programming skills, particularly in Python, are essential for building data processing scripts and automating workflows. Experience with cloud-based data platforms is a standard requirement, with knowledge of services from providers like AWS (e.g., S3), Azure, or GCP, and data warehousing solutions like Snowflake or Databricks. A solid understanding of 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) and its modern counterpart ELT, as well as experience with workflow orchestration tools, is critical. Beyond technical acumen, these roles demand strong analytical and problem-solving skills to translate ambiguous business requirements into efficient technical solutions. Excellent communication and collaboration skills are also vital for partnering with cross-functional teams. Typically, employers seek candidates with a bachelor's degree in a STEM field and several years of hands-on experience in data engineering or a related area, demonstrating a proven ability to deliver reliable data solutions.
